A sample of size n = 20 is selected from a normal population to construct a 95% confidence interval estimate for a population mean. The interval was computed to be (8.20 to 9.80). Determine the sample standard deviation.
Since n<30, we use a t-distribution with d.f = 19.
Looking this up in the t table we find the rejection regions are t<-2.093 and t>2.093.
Solving the system yields
Or we could just find the difference in the values and divide by 2. E=(9.8-8.2)/2=0.8
Use the formulato find the standard deviation, s, by subbing in your knowns and solving for s.
